## Building Access — Spares Room (Hullbrook Annex)

Contractors: the spare hardware room is down the east corridor on the ground floor, third door on the left. Sign in at the front desk first and grab a visitor lanyard. Anything you take out, jot it in the blue logbook — yes, even the little stuff. The door self-locks, so don't wedge it. To get in, punch in the code below.

staff pass of hagug-taguf = bdg-HJ-9

### Changed

The queue-depth autoscaler setting `QDA_THRESHOLD` has been renamed to `QDA_SCALE_TRIGGER_DEPTH` to clarify that it triggers scale-out, not scale-in. Old name is still read for one release with a deprecation warning. New team members should update local env files now rather than waiting. Note the autoscaler also authenticates to the Pellworth metrics broker on startup, so after renaming, make sure this line is present:

secret setting of kageg-bawep: RELAY_SECRET5=3c3b0

Subject: Winding down the Ostermoor office

Team, heads up before the all-hands: we've decided to close the Ostermoor site at the end of next quarter. It's a small crew—nine people—and everyone's been offered a remote arrangement or a desk at Fennick House. Please keep this quiet until the staff briefing on Thursday. Logistics questions go to Priya. The strategic reasoning sits below for your eyes only.

confidential, bagep-fajef: Gross margin on Druwyn came in at 5 percent against a plan of 15 percent. Only 5 of the 80 pilot accounts renewed Druwyn, so a churn review is set for April 1.

### Runbook: ShrinkRay batch resize CLI

Quick one for the security pass: ShrinkRay shells out to nothing — all resizing happens in-process, and input paths are canonicalized before open, so traversal tricks won't fly. It refuses symlinks by default unless `--follow` is set, which we never enable in prod at Verlhaven. The vetted release carries the build token shown below.

pipeline stamp: htk21_cc68b8e00e3cb5ca75ae8

# Break-Glass Access — PortionPal Scaling Calculator

If the PortionPal recipe-scaling service is unreachable and normal admin login fails, reviewers may use the break-glass account to inspect conversion tables. Access is logged and audited by the Kettleworth platform team. Sessions expire after thirty minutes. Authenticate using the recovery passphrase shown directly below.

unlock words, bawef-kahap: sorax-sorir-quenys-aldok